Dr Alan Baban is a writer, psychiatrist and BPC registered psychoanalytic psychotherapist, and he is the Chair of the Art and Psychiatry Special Interest Group at the Royal College of Psychiatry.

Today we discuss:

- What makes psychoanalysis different from other therapies

- Different unconscious drives people have

- What a psychoanalytic session looks like

- The many benefits of free association

- How art can help people understand the human experience

- The acclaimed Netflix series Adolescence

Interviewed by Dr. Alex Curmi. Dr. Alex is a consultant psychiatrist and a UKCP registered psychotherapist in-training.
